def test_smtp_parsing(self): url = 'smtps://[email protected]:[email protected]:587' url = Env.email_url_config(url) self.assertEqual(url['EMAIL_BACKEND'], 'django.core.mail.backends.smtp.EmailBackend') self.assertEqual(url['EMAIL_HOST'], 'smtp.example.com') self.assertEqual(url['EMAIL_HOST_PASSWORD'], 'password') self.assertEqual(url['EMAIL_HOST_USER'], '*****@*****.**') self.assertEqual(url['EMAIL_PORT'], 587) self.assertEqual(url['EMAIL_USE_TLS'], True)
def test_smtp_parsing(self): url = 'smtps://[email protected]:[email protected]:587' url = Env.email_url_config(url) self.assertEqual(url['EMAIL_BACKEND'], 'django.core.mail.backends.smtp.EmailBackend') self.assertEqual(url['EMAIL_HOST'], 'smtp.example.com') self.assertEqual(url['EMAIL_HOST_PASSWORD'], 'password') self.assertEqual(url['EMAIL_HOST_USER'], '*****@*****.**') self.assertEqual(url['EMAIL_PORT'], 587) self.assertEqual(url['EMAIL_USE_TLS'], True)
def test_smtp_parsing(self): url = "smtps://[email protected]:[email protected]:587" url = Env.email_url_config(url) self.assertEqual( url["EMAIL_BACKEND"], "django.core.mail.backends.smtp.EmailBackend" ) self.assertEqual(url["EMAIL_HOST"], "smtp.example.com") self.assertEqual(url["EMAIL_HOST_PASSWORD"], "password") self.assertEqual(url["EMAIL_HOST_USER"], "*****@*****.**") self.assertEqual(url["EMAIL_PORT"], 587) self.assertEqual(url["EMAIL_USE_TLS"], True)